Anyone see this over the weekend?

I remember when he stunned Ricky Burns in 2014 and became an instant fan of him. Since then, he's stepped up to absolutely everything and wiped it away with ease.

3 x Undisputed Champion in 3 different divisions. The one and only to do it in the 4-belt era. He's literally got all of the tools!

Definitely a seat at the top table.


It wasn't nice watch Canelo almost age during the fight, and what a fighter himself... but Bud went up to his weight, no rehydration clauses, just action. Wow!!! :clap:

Bud was always going to win.
Canelo is a legend and deserves all the praise a boxer can be afforded.
He was 21 when he faced a master or the ring in Floyd and to be fair he was also drained at weight.

But for all the Plaudits Canelo deserves he has always struggled with fast moving fighters.
Bivol exposed it, Floyd exposed it, He'll even Khan exposed it and won every round til he got knocked unconcois.

Buds movement, footwork and speed was always going to the telling factor in the fight.
